Boost Your Local Visibility: Essential SEO Tips for Small Businesses

Small businesses often find it read more tough to compete with larger corporations. That's , there are certain SEO strategies that can help level the playing field and attract local customers. One of the most effective ways to gain this is through local SEO optimization.

Consider these some essential tips for improving your local SEO:

* **Claim Your Listings:** Make sure your business is listed on all major online directories like Google My Business, Yelp, and TripAdvisor. Ensure your information consistent across all platforms.

* **Optimize for Local Keywords:** Target keywords that potential customers in your area are likely to search for. Think about phrases like "[your city] plumber" or "[your town] restaurant."

* **Build Local Citations:** Get your business listed on relevant websites and platforms specific to your industry and location. This helps build trust with both users and search engines.

* **Encourage Customer Reviews:** Positive reviews can significantly affect your local SEO ranking. Encourage satisfied customers to leave reviews on your listings.

By implementing these tips, you can increase your online visibility and draw in more local customers. Keep in mind that SEO is an ongoing process. Always monitor your results and make adjustments as needed to stay ahead of the competition.

Maximize Local Visibility Without Breaking the Bank

Getting your small business noticed online doesn't require breaking the bank. Search Engine Optimization for Local Businesses is a powerful way to attract customers within your area, and you can make a big impact without spending a fortune.

Here are some budget-friendly local search optimization tips to get you started:

* **Claim and Optimize Your Google Business Profile:** This is absolutely crucial for local visibility.

Make sure your listing is complete, accurate, and uses industry-specific terms.

* **Build Local Citations:** List your business on reputable online directories like Yelp, TripAdvisor, and relevant online guides. Consistency in your listing details across all platforms is key.

* **Encourage Customer Reviews:** Positive reviews build trust. Make it easy for customers to leave feedback on Google, Yelp, and other relevant platforms.

* **Create Local Content:** Publish blog posts, articles, or social media updates that are relevant to your local audience. Highlight local events, provide insider tips, or showcase your community involvement.

* **Network with Other Businesses:** Build relationships with other businesses in your community. Cross-promote each other's products or services, collaborate on events, and build a stronger network.

By following these tips, you can attract more business from your area even on a tight budget.
